    Stopped here for lunch. Initially wanted to try Beaver Tacos ( ) but opted for cafe…read more I really had high hope for this place, fun little restaurant with some funny shirts for sale and cute decor. They were little busy but not too much. Stood in front waiting as one waitress looked at us, didn't say a word and kept on doing what she was doing. Another gal came by and said she will be right with us. Eventually got sat and got to order food. Menu had funny names and sounded pretty good. I didn't know what to order so I went safe route and ordered fried fish (cod) with tater tots. Also ordered the Branding iron cheese steak and The barnyard burger. Food took little longer than expected but they did have a large table before us Food finally arrives and well, what can I say, had one of those should have would have could have but didn't moment. My 3 fish pieces and tator tots looked like straight out of the frozen box from the grocery store. Now I did not expect them to be fresh catch off the ocean and hand battered but I just could not help the presentation and feeling I got. The sandwich looked OK and cheese was not quite melted. Hamburger looked good though. Fish tasted like it looked, although they were crispy right off the fryer so that was a plus. Tator tots and French fries were alright, at least crispy. Sandwich was another disappointment. The sandwich bread was nice and soft but I could not get over the cheap grocery store deli meat roast beef taste for the beef. I did not try the burger but did see the yoke ooze out as first bite was taken. I was told burger was pretty good. Over all service was pretty good but food just was very disappointing. I wanted to like this place but maybe I just had too much expectation.
